If you experience a severe toothache late at night in Massillon, Ohio, begin by rinsing your mouth gently with warm water to remove food particles or debris that may be irritating the area. Floss carefully around the painful tooth to check for anything trapped between the teeth. Applying a cold compress to the outside of the cheek for 15 to 20 minutes at a time may help reduce swelling and discomfort. Avoid placing aspirin directly on the gums because it may irritate the tissue. Persistent tooth pain can indicate problems such as deep decay, infection, cracked teeth, or gum inflammation that require prompt attention. Emergency dental care in Massillon, Ohio commonly includes treatment for broken, chipped, or fractured teeth caused by sports injuries, falls, biting hard foods, or vehicle accidents. If part of a tooth breaks, rinse your mouth with warm water and save any broken pieces if possible. A cold compress may help reduce swelling around the jaw or cheek area. A damaged tooth may expose sensitive inner layers that can cause sharp pain, sensitivity to temperature, or bleeding. Emergency treatment may involve smoothing rough edges, placing a temporary or permanent restoration, protecting the tooth with a crown, or addressing nerve damage if the injury is severe. Quick care is especially important because untreated fractures can allow bacteria to enter the tooth and lead to infection or additional structural damage over time.
A knocked-out tooth is considered a serious dental emergency that requires immediate action. If a permanent tooth is knocked out, pick it up carefully by the crown rather than the root. Rinse it gently with clean water if dirt is present, but avoid scrubbing or removing attached tissue fragments. In some cases, placing the tooth carefully back into the socket may help preserve it until professional treatment is available. If reinsertion is not possible, keep the tooth moist in milk or saliva while traveling to an emergency dental office in Massillon, Ohio. Timing is critical because the chances of saving the tooth are generally higher when treatment occurs quickly. Facial swelling related to tooth pain or infection should be treated seriously because it may indicate an abscess or spreading bacterial infection. Swelling in the gums, jaw, cheeks, or neck area can increase rapidly and may become painful or interfere with eating, speaking, or sleeping. In Massillon, Ohio, emergency dental providers often evaluate swelling caused by untreated cavities, cracked teeth, gum disease, or failed dental work. Symptoms such as fever, a bad taste in the mouth, pus drainage, or difficulty opening the mouth may also accompany an infection. Applying a cold compress may temporarily reduce discomfort, but professional care is important to identify the source of the problem and begin appropriate treatment to prevent the condition from worsening.
If a crown or filling falls out, the exposed tooth may become sensitive to hot foods, cold drinks, air, or pressure while chewing. Carefully rinse your mouth and keep the crown or filling if you can locate it. Avoid chewing on the affected side of the mouth because the tooth may be more vulnerable to cracking or additional damage. Some people use temporary dental repair materials available at pharmacies for short-term protection until they can visit an emergency dentist in Massillon, Ohio. Emergency treatment may involve replacing the filling, reattaching the crown, or evaluating the tooth for decay or fractures underneath the restoration. Seeking prompt care may help prevent worsening pain, bacterial exposure, or the need for more extensive dental procedures later.
Wisdom tooth pain is a common reason people seek urgent dental care in Massillon, Ohio. Impacted or partially erupted wisdom teeth may cause swelling, jaw soreness, headaches, gum irritation, bad breath, or difficulty chewing. Infections can develop around wisdom teeth when bacteria and food particles become trapped beneath the gums. Emergency dental visits may include an examination, digital imaging, cleaning around the affected area, or recommendations for further treatment depending on the severity of the condition. Patients in the Massillon area often seek prompt attention when wisdom tooth discomfort suddenly worsens or begins interfering with sleep, eating, or normal daily activities.
While waiting for an emergency dental appointment in Massillon, Ohio, several temporary steps may help reduce discomfort. Rinsing gently with warm salt water can help soothe irritated gums and clean the area. Cold compresses applied externally may reduce swelling and numb pain around the jaw or cheek. Avoid extremely hot, cold, sugary, or hard foods that may trigger sensitivity or worsen the condition. Keeping the head elevated while resting may also reduce throbbing sensations caused by inflammation. If a tooth is broken or sensitive, avoiding chewing on that side of the mouth can help prevent additional damage. Temporary pain relief measures are not substitutes for professional treatment because underlying dental problems such as infection, decay, or fractures often continue progressing without care.
